I love the original series, I think Next Generation just expanded the universe incredibly well with a cast to match the original in how likeable the characters were. It wasn't as gung-ho as the original series, but they took their own risks expanding the universe.
DS9 I watched from near the beginning and it was a different beast, but the cast was solid there, too, partically because they built on and re-used some of the Next Gen cast and characters from TNG episodes.
Voyager was OK, but suffered good character development, sometimes veering too hard in favor of The Doctor, Janeway or Seven of Nine. The rest of the cast felt like afterthoughts at times. The Borg encounters - which DS9 lacked entirely (and were rather signifigant in shaping Sisko's history) - added a bit of interest, but more original, recurring enemies would have been welcome.
Enterprise had a good cast and character development... it was just pushing it. It was best to just let the Original Series be the first crew and leave it at that, I would have rather they picked up in the TNG time period or deeper into the future of the universe than dabble too much with the past.
